The cheapest way to get from Date to Otaru is to drive which costs ¥2100 - ¥3200 and takes 2h 1m.
The fastest way to get from Date to Otaru is to drive which takes 2h 1m and costs ¥2100 - ¥3200.
No, there is no direct train from Date to Otaru. However, there are services departing from Datemombetsu and arriving at Minami-Otaru via Sapporo.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 44m.
The distance between Date and Otaru is 182 km. The road distance is 124.3 km.
The best way to get from Date to Otaru without a car is to train which takes 2h 44m and costs ¥3800 - ¥5500.
It takes approximately 2h 44m to get from Date to Otaru, including transfers.
